MBSB Bank, CelcomDigi explore collaboration to develop smart banking solutions


MBSB Bank Group CEO Datuk Nor Azam M Taib (left), and CelcomDigi CEO Datuk Mohamad Idham Nawawi presenting the Banking Digitalisation and Smart Infrastructure Solutions MoU between MBSB Bank and CelcomDigi

KUALA LUMPUR: MBSB Bank Bhd and CelcomDigi are exploring opportunities in end-to-end smart banking solutions that include comprehensive services for cyber security, smart retail solutions financing, and cloud infrastructure technology.

Additionally, both companies intend to collaborate on finding new commercial opportunities and joint go-to-market activities that will benefit their customers and employees.

In a statement, the Islamic bank said it had inked a memorandum of understanding with the country's largest telecommunications company as part of its digitalisation journey to future-proof its banking operations and enrich customer experiences.

MBSB group CEO Datuk Nor Azam M Taib said the industry has become increasingly competitive due to technological advances.

"We plan to establish industrial IoT solutions as part of the business financing, focusing on green tech adoption, automation and quality assurance.

"We also intend to leverage on cloud technology in order to advance our digital capabilities as this shall help to increase our competitiveness level," he said.

CelcomDigi CEO Datuk Mohammad Idham Nawawi added that it looks forward to unlocking more synergistic value and innovation from the partnership while supporting the nation's digital agenda.
